Quantcast
Channel: Issues for Drupal core
Browsing all 298043 articles
Browse latest View live

Declarative Form AJAX

Problem/MotivationCurrently, making a form element update via AJAX requires setting up the #ajax property on the element, and implementing a form AJAX callback. Typically this callback just returns the...

View Article


Upgrade PHPUnit to 10, drop Symfony PHPUnit-bridge dependency

Problem/MotivationSymfony's PHPUnit bridge has not yet been adjusted to support PHPUnit 10https://github.com/symfony/symfony/issues/49069and recently some comments were posted hinting that in the...

View Article


Fix permission parameter order in EntityKernelTestBaseTest::testSetUpCurrentUser

Problem/MotivationFollow up to #3039955: Ensure EntityKernelTestBase can use UserCreationTrait::setUpCurrentUser().After that issue was committed larowlan post this comment followed by a patch. I think...

View Article

Allowed type text is duplicated in the back end of image field

Problem/MotivationAfter upgrading Drupal core to version 10.2.0, an issue has arisen within the image field functionality. Specifically, the image field is now permitting duplicate allowed image types,...

View Article

Image may be NSFW.
Clik here to view.

Fields with unlimited cardinality show 1 extra input field

If a field has unlimited cardinality, then it is always displayed with one input too many. For example, I added a textfield named "Labels" to a content type and gave it unlimited cardinality. I create...

View Article


Use interface language on the add URL alias form

Problem/MotivationWhen adding a new URL alias, the language field is not selecting the current UI language.Steps to reproduceGo to /admin/config/search/path/add in a non default language.Proposed...

View Article

Image may be NSFW.
Clik here to view.

Entity reference autocomplete cause the user data leak

There are a lot of places using autocomplete in D8However, the API link can be accessed by anonymous if the anonymous user gains access to a session-specific token that controls access to the path.The...

View Article

Provide a NavigationLinkBlock Plugin and use Help as an usage example

Problem/MotivationProvide a Single Link Navigation Block type could be useful for situations where a single item needs to be added to navigation and creating a new menu just for this purpose could be...

View Article


Tighten config validation schema of system.mail mailer_dsn

Problem/MotivationThe config validation schema introduced in #3399645: Use structured DSN instead of URI in system.mail mailer_dsn could be tighter.Steps to reproduceProposed resolutionThe string...

View Article


Base theme hooks are executed in the incorrect order

Refer to comment #29 in the issue: "Incorrect order and duplicate theme hook suggestions"I have noticed this same issue, to reiterate the comment above, lets say I have the following theme...

View Article

Validate libraries.yml files

Problem/MotivationIn #3432601: Add deprecation/bc support for library-overrides when files are moved we introduced a new key in libraries.yml for backward compatibility.In #3432183: Move system/base...

View Article

The "null" migration destination plugin can't be used

I'm trying to write a migration that creates a stub using the migration process plugin, but doesn't actually use a destination plugin. Since it's not valid to omit the destination phase completely, I...

View Article

Improve behaviour of RSS view with fields if you enabled "Use absolute...

Problem/MotivationFollow-up to #2673980: RSS view with fields give wrong URL from path fieldIf you have a view providing an RSS feed and you configure it to display fields, you must specify the field...

View Article


ClearTest class docblock is off

Problem/MotivationThe docblock in ClearTest, meant for the class, is actually above an use statement. This makes the docblock not visible with BetterReflection and therefore Rector.Steps to...

View Article

Dropdown buttons render as text until JS has loaded

Problem/MotivationWith Drupal 10.1.4, when I got to the Taxonomy listing, the buttons render as text for about 2-3 seconds before the javascript is applied. It appears to be slowness with downloading...

View Article


Views RSS row plugin incorrectly assumes links are relative

Problem/MotivationWhen I create an RSS Feed view and assign the RSS setting "Link" to my path field added to the View, I'm receiving the following (example):The website encountered an unexpected error....

View Article

Remove deprecated moved_files entries in core

Problem/MotivationMore leftover deprecated things:e.g. moved_files: system/base: deprecation_version: 10.3.0 removed_version: 11.0.0 deprecation_link: https://www.drupal.org/node/3432346 css:...

View Article


remove field data sanitization from hook_field_load

I'm not too fond of the way we currently handle the 'sanitize' step (where field module should run check_markup() and stuff if needed) - currently on field_attach_view() , before building the render...

View Article

Make drupal.tableheader only use CSS for sticky table headers

Problem/MotivationThe `drupal.tableheader` library provided a way to make table header sticky using JS when IE11 didn't have support for `position:sticky`. Now that Drupal doesn't support IE11, we can...

View Article

[meeting] Migrate Meeting 2024-05-23 1400Z

Hello all, it’s time for the biweekly migration subsystem meeting. The meeting will take place in slack in various threads This meeting:➤ Is for core migrate maintainers and developers and anybody else...

View Article
Browsing all 298043 articles
Browse latest View live


<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>